Key Insights

  • ⚾ Measurement is the process of assigning numbers to objects based on their attributes.
  • 🥳 There are four levels of measurement: nominal, ordinal, interval, and ratio.
  • ⚖️ Nominal scale is qualitative, ordinal scale introduces ranking, interval scale allows for meaningful comparisons but lacks a natural zero point, and ratio scale includes a true zero point.
  • 🏆 Descriptive statistics and non-parametric tests are suitable for nominal and ordinal scale data analysis.
  • 🥳 Parametric tests are more powerful and appropriate for interval and ratio scale data analysis.
  • 🏆 Different statistical tests can be applied based on the level of measurement.
  • 📈 Nominal and ordinal scale data can be represented using bar graphs and pie charts.

Questions & Answers

Q: What is measurement and why is it important in data analysis?

Measurement is the process of assigning numbers to objects based on their attributes. It is important in data analysis as it allows for comparison and statistical testing.

Q: What are the four types of levels of measurement and how do they differ?

The four types of levels of measurement are nominal, ordinal, interval, and ratio. Nominal scale is qualitative, ordinal scale includes ranking, interval scale allows for meaningful comparisons but lacks a natural zero point, and ratio scale includes a true zero point.

Q: How is data analyzed for the nominal scale?

Descriptive statistics such as frequency and mode can be applied to analyze nominal scale data. Non-parametric tests, like the chi-square test of independence, are suitable for this type of data.

Q: What statistical tests can be applied to interval scale data?

Descriptive statistics such as frequency, mode, median, and range can be used to analyze interval scale data. Parametric tests like t-tests, linear regression, ANOVA, and Pearson correlation are appropriate for interval scale data analysis.
